Kapasihawa
Kapasihawa is a village located in Shohratgarh tehsil of Siddharthnagar district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 13km away from sub-district headquarter Shohratgarh (tehsildar office) and 36km away from district headquarter Siddharthnagar. As per 2009 stats, Arri is the gram panchayat of Kapasihawa village.

About Kapasihawa
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kapasihawa is 176027. The village spans a total geographical area of 97.48 hectares. Shohratgarh is nearest town to Kapasihawa village for all major economic activities.

Population of Kapasihawa
According to the 2011 Census, Kapasihawa has a total population of about 795, with approximately 384 males and 411 females. The sex ratio is around 1070 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 174 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 86 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 42.77%, with male literacy at about 56.77% and female literacy near 29.68%. There are around 118 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 795 | 384 | 411 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 174 | 81 | 93 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 86 | 41 | 45 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 340 | 218 | 122 |
Illiterate Population | 455 | 166 | 289 |
Connectivity of Kapasihawa
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kapasihawa. As per the 2011 stats, Kapasihawa had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
